//Damage things //TODO: merge these down to reduce on defines
//Way to waste perfectly good damagetype names (BRUTE) on this... If you were really worried about case sensitivity, you could have just used lowertext(damagetype) in the proc...
#define BRUTE "brute"
#define BURN "fire"
#define TOX "tox"
#define OXY "oxy"
#define CLONE "clone"
#define STAMINA "stamina"
#define STUN "stun"
#define WEAKEN "weaken"
#define PARALYZE "paralize"
#define IRRADIATE "irradiate"
#define STUTTER "stutter"
#define EYE_BLUR "eye_blur"
#define DROWSY "drowsy"
//I hate adding defines like this but I'd much rather deal with bitflags than lists and string searches
#define BRUTELOSS 1
#define FIRELOSS 2
#define TOXLOSS 4
#define OXYLOSS 8
//Bitflags defining which status effects could be or are inflicted on a mob
#define CANSTUN 1
#define CANWEAKEN 2
#define CANPARALYSE 4
#define CANPUSH 8
#define GOTTAGOFAST 16
#define GODMODE 4096
#define FAKEDEATH 8192 //Replaces stuff like changeling.changeling_fakedeath
#define DISFIGURED 16384 //I'll probably move this elsewhere if I ever get wround to writing a bitflag mob-damage system
#define XENO_HOST 32768 //Tracks whether we're gonna be a baby alien's mummy.
//Grab levels
#define GRAB_PASSIVE 1
#define GRAB_AGGRESSIVE 2
#define GRAB_NECK 3
#define GRAB_UPGRADING 4
#define GRAB_KILL 5
#define HOSTILE_STANCE_IDLE 1
//#define HOSTILE_STANCE_ALERT 2 //Was only used by bears
#define HOSTILE_STANCE_ATTACK 3
#define HOSTILE_STANCE_ATTACKING 4
//#define HOSTILE_STANCE_TIRED 5 //Was also only used by bears
